PCSX2 has stopped working
#1
I'll be in the middle of a game and after 30mins to an hour of playing the emulator will randomly crash. I haven't a clue why, so I'm hoping someone here can help.

My setup:

AMD Phenom II x4 965 @ 3.4ghz
8 GB Corsair Vengence
EVGA GeForce GTX 660 SCE

I don't have a problem running any of the games I play (except for Jak 3), but the games that are running smoothly (Naruto Ultimate Ninja 3, Star Ocean, Tales of The Abyss, Beatmania) will all randomly crash.

If you're running windows vista, 7, or 8 you can try changing the audio plugin configuration where it says "Xaudio" to "DirectSound". A recent(ish) bug has popped up that is causing random crashes for a lot of people and it's linked to that.

Which version of PCSX2 are you using? That shouldn't happen on the latest official stable release, which is 1.0.0, but it's basically like a year old at this point and a lot of people use the SVN builds. You can try the latest SVN build (which last I checked was r5704 I think), but I think it has a potential glitch with memory cards since they apparently made some modifications to how memcards work.
